About G Pozzi
G Pozzi is a scholar working on Surgery, Orthopedics and Sports Medicine, Pulmonary and Respiratory Medicine,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ging and Rheumatology, having authored 16 papers that have together received 306 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Hip disorders and treatments (3 papers), Sports injuries and prevention (3 papers), Sports Performance and Training (2 papers), Lower Extremity Biomechanics and Pathologies (2 papers), Shoulder Injury and Treatment (2 papers), Sarcoma Diagnosis and Treatment (2 papers), Bone Tumor Diagnosis and Treatments (2 papers) and Orthopaedic implants and arthroplasty (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Orthopedics and Sports Medicine (137 citations), Surgery (195 citations), Rheumatology (43 citations),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ging (63 citations) and Rehabilitation (16 citations). G Pozzi has collaborated with scholars based in Italy, United States and Jordan. Frequent co-authors include Luca Maria Sconfienza, Carmelo Messina, Domenico Albano, Vito Chianca, Alessandro Luzzati, Angelo Corazza, Giovanni Mauri, Davide Tornese, Alessandro Zerbi and Piero Volpi. Their work appears in journals such as La radiologia medica, Radiologic Clinics of North America, Hip International, Injury and Clinical Radiology.
